    BATMAN #121
    Written by JOSHUA WILLIAMSON
    Art and cover by JORGE MOLINA
    Backup script and art by KARL KERSCHL
    Variant cover by FRANCESCO MATTINA
    1:25 variant cover by JAY ANACLETO
    1:50 variant cover by JOCK
    The Batman variant cover by LEE BERMEJO
    $4.99 US | 40 pages | Variant $5.99 US (Card stock)
    ON SALE 3/1/22

    The deadly conclusion to the “Abyss” arc as Lex Luthor’s dangerous master plan for Batman Inc. is revealed. And an old ally returns to pull the lost Batman out of Abyss’s darkness and a new member of Batman Inc. rises!
    In the final chapter of “They Make Great Pets,” Maps finds the missing piece to the shocking and deadly mystery...with a little help from Batman!
